CD 200 California, purple, #91

ITEM No.: 91  CD No.: 200  EMBOSSING: California  COLOR: Purple.  CONDITION: Flat fingernail flake to the underside of the umbrella and a couple of minor pecks. Some minor partially open factory annealing lines on the lower dome ridge.  SUMMARY: One of three transposition styles manufactured by California Glass Co. The other two are valued much higher due to their rarity, but the design quality of this transposition has them both beat for style and appeal. The color of this example is approaching a burgundy shade, which is more often found in the California signals. Displays quite well, since the flake exists under the umbrella. With the escalating values on vnm+ to mint examples surpassing $2,000+, this could turn out to be a steal if it remains at or below the upper estimate.
